How it Works

Client

Manufacturers

Step 1

Place a work order, uploads CAD file, and specifies material, quantity, and tolerances.

Step 1

Views new work orders on the job board and places a bid with pricing and lead time.

Step 2

Reviews bids from multiple manufacturers and selects the best offer. And Pays the project amout to an escrow account to ensure secure transactions.

Step 2

Gets notified when bid is selected and starts manufacturing the part.

Step 3

Waits for updates on progress.

Step 3

Completes manufacturing and marks the order as Ready for Shipping.

Step 4

Gets a notification that the part is completed and pays for shipping.

Step 4

Ships the part using the selected shipping method.

Step 5

Receives the part, inspects it against specifications, and releases payment to the manufacturer. If no action is taken, the system automatically releases payment in 5 business days.

Step 5

Receives payment after approval or auto-release.
